Modeling fluid flows in oil fields using the Kalman filter

In this paper, we present a statistical model of the relationship between injection and production wells on an oil field. The model is based on analysis of fluid flows occurring in the oil field; it is a modification of the Kalman filter model. An EM-algorithm for estimating the parameters of this model is developed.
Keywords: waterflooding, statistical modeling, Kalman filter
